區塊鏈開發者的 5 個專案

文章來源:

接受高品質的區塊鏈教育為有興趣的開發人員和業務專業人士提供了基礎構建塊,以開始構建和/或使用基於區塊鏈的產品和服務(有時稱為 Web3 產品和服務)。 區塊鏈技術,主要是去中心化的區塊鏈技術,可以被認為是一種金融技術,這意味著區塊鏈為開發者和企業家提供了許多可能性,可以推出具有直接全球影響力的去中心化產品。

能夠做到這一點的關鍵是高品質的區塊鏈教育。

許多類型的去中心化金融服務,如匯款、支付、借貸和其他服務,如身分驗證、資產代幣化等,都可以在去中心化區塊鏈網路(如卡爾達諾)之上啟動。

地球上任何有網路連線的人都可以不受限制地創造這些東西。 區塊鏈技術為個人和開發人員團體提供的自由度是前所未有的。

在本部落格中,我們將介紹一些去中心化產品和服務或應用程式的範例,這些產品和服務或應用程式可以透過區塊鏈開發人員教育來構建,然後可以成為更大的區塊鏈項目的啟動板。

開發人員的區塊鏈項目

以下是一些要建構的不同區塊鏈項目。

1.NFT

NFT 或不可替代的代幣幾年前開始流行,作為音樂、藝術、視頻等資產的獨特可驗證數字表示,這些資產在去中心化區塊鏈上發行和記錄。

透過基本的區塊鏈開發人員教育,您可以建立「NFT」。

這是入門級區塊鏈開發人員可以建立的最簡單的區塊鏈項目之一,並且可以在區塊鏈開發人員職業生涯的早期完成。 它不僅有助於開發您的開發人員組合,還可以作為更複雜專案的職業啟動板。

NFT 有兩個部分:

資產將被記錄在去中心化的區塊鏈分類帳中。 NFT 代幣是一種沒有小數點的資產,它不能分解成更小的區塊,並且供應中的每個代幣都有一個唯一的 ID,將它們與整體分開。

在這個水準上採取的主要決定是總供應量。 在大多數情況下,開發人員選擇使用易於追蹤的整數。 NFT 集合的平均大小約為 10,000 個單位或代幣。

其次,是藝術品和元數據。 與 NFT 最相關的圖像並未直接儲存在區塊鏈上。 它們保存在去中心化儲存網路(IPFS、Arweave、Sia Tech 等)或傳統資料庫中。 然後產生一個稱為圖像哈希的唯一標識符,並在元資料中引用。 在 Cardano 中,元資料儲存在網路上,NFT 集合中的每個代幣都有一個影像的哈希值。

接下來,需要元資料資訊。 在大多數情況下,NFT 中都會引用屬性的稀有性,例如建立日期、集合名稱和其他詳細資訊。 NFT 的元資料可以自由製作,以反映集合的獨特性。

一旦所有資訊就位,NFT 系列就可以在卡爾達諾網路上的任何市場上出售。 此類專案的生命週期到此結束。

2、抵押借貸合約

完成區塊鏈開發人員教育課程後可以完成的另一個小型區塊鏈專案是建立借貸智能合約。

它的工作是將一種加密貨幣或代幣鎖在智能合約中,作為抵押品。 一旦提供了抵押資產,合約就會釋放另一種加密資產作為用戶的貸款。

然後,合約必須追蹤自貸款獲得以來的時間。 貸款有一個預先設定的利率,該利率是根據時間和貸款金額計算的,以便為用戶提供還款所需的金額。

一旦用戶償還貸款金額加上累積利息,原始抵押品就會被釋放回用戶的錢包。 如果沒有,剩餘的債務將被清算,抵押品將作為償還貸款者的獎勵。

這種邏輯是 DeFi(去中心化金融)的基本建構模組之一。 該專案涉及許多最常用的智能合約原語,例如時間鎖定邏輯、時間追蹤和利率管理。 它可以成為 DeFi 平台的完美啟動板。

3. 收益智能合約

收益智能合約是一個 DeFi 平台,用戶將其資產鎖定在智能合約中,從而根據存入的金額獲得百分比收益。 它是一款中級產品,可讓區塊鏈開發者熟悉智慧合約設計、錢包整合、DeFi 產品的前端佈局和用戶安全。

它也與抵押貸款智能合約完美結合,因為它可以為那些為貸款提供流動性的用戶提供獎勵。 透過這樣做,它可以為參與貸款市場的人提供更高的收益並激勵更多的參與。

這很快就會成為小型 DeFi 平台的基礎,該平台可以將更大的 DeFi 專案與開發團隊連結起來。 這是了解 DeFi 並開始創建具有更多用例的更大 DeFi 平台的好方法。

4. 投票系統

另一個中級項目是使用智慧合約的投票系統。 許多加密計畫都使用DAO(去中心化自治組織)工具來運作,其中最基本的一類工具就是投票。 它使用代幣來代表組織中每個成員的投票權。 該平台創建一個民意調查,用戶使用他們的代幣作為投票的基礎從替代方案中進行選擇。

此類平台需要錢包整合以及從錢包讀取特定代幣餘額的能力。 只有一種資產可以用作投票權,因此平台應該只考慮該一種資產。

需要直接從區塊鏈查詢錢包地址的代幣餘額,使得該項目比以前的項目稍微困難一些。 它是更複雜的去中心化應用程式的一個很好的墊腳石,特別是那些必須從區塊鏈中即時檢索資訊的應用程式。

5.NFT市場

一個更複雜的項目是去中心化的 NFT 市場。 這意味著代幣的銷售和購買應由智慧合約管理,而不是由託管系統管理。 這種類型的平台需要多個智能合約協同工作才能實現目標。

團隊還需要決定平台的多項設置,例如市場收取的費用(如果允許轉售版稅、用戶鑄造 NFT 以及許多其他平台配置)。

這是一項高級項目,幾乎不可能獨自完成。 在大多數情況下,一組開發人員需要聯合起來並承擔平台的部分內容,才能在相對較短的時間內完成。 然而,這個專案一旦完成就展現了開發團隊的知識。